Last week I went to my audiologist and had a check up. She said everything seemed pretty stable with only a minor progression in the highest pitches. Today, I went and saw my ENT. Let me start by saying, I have never really liked his manor with me. He is too rough with his instruments. Today he said everything looked normal and that he thinks I need to see a neurologist because of my migraines. I thought that was why I was seeing him but whatever. The thing is, he forgot to write that in my charts. Then he said he noticed a moisture build up in my ears and had me lie back. He said he was going to put a drying powder in my ears. He spun me around and used some sort of machine to blow this powder into my ears. When he finally let me up I was pretty dizzy. He told me the powder was borax. I talked to a couple of people on Facebook who have told me borax isn't dangerous in the ears. I just wish I was told beforehand. Kind of freaked me out! Has anyone ever had this done to them?
